GM Performance Power Units - Concord, NC
Sensor Actuator Assurance Engineer - Onsite
Job Summary
The Sensor Actuator Assurance Engineer develops and maintains documented methods and procedures to verify the accuracy, reliability, and service worthiness of sensors and actuators used in Power Unit (PU) control systems. The role supports both laboratory and Formula 1 track operations, ensuring devices meet performance and safety requirements throughout their lifecycle.
Key Responsibilities
- Develop test methods and procedures aligned with manufacturer recommendations, applicable industry/military standards, and specific PU use cases to assess sensor and actuator reliability and accuracy.
- Design and implement protective storage solutions and handling/installation procedures to preserve device integrity.
- Create and execute non destructive, documented evaluation methods to quantify accuracy, reliability, and continued service worthiness of devices; maintain complete records.
- Partner with Data Analysis and PLM teams to correlate device usage with reliability outcomes and establish mileage/service limits.
- Support selection of sensors/actuators for PU applications in collaboration with Electronics Systems Engineering and PU Design.
- Execute assurance testing; document results and produce statistical reports on fleet condition and trends.
- Engage suppliers on performance issues, fault resolution, and supply chain concerns as needed.
